Coming into Saturday’s Columbus City League Championship at Africentric, Beechcroft and Eastmoor hadn’t met on this stage since 1994. While Eastmoor won the last matchup between the two programs in the City title game, Beechcroft got revenge 24 years later. Using a 30-point second quarter to secure its first City League championship since 1983, Beechcroft held off a furious Eastmoor team late in a 71-66 win in front of a packed house.

With the biggest win of the year under its belt, Beechcroft turns its attention to a promising district tournament that could see the Cougars back at Africentric on March 10. An encouraging tournament draw has Beechcroft in great position to cut down another set of nets on the Nubians home court.

If Beechcroft and Eastmoor are to go all the way, the teams will not have a chance to meet again until the Division II state final.
